Incorporating CMM and CMMI Into a Corporate Governance Strategy Using Enterprise Software Change Management
Source: MKS
A leading motivator today for improving software change management processes is to meet internal corporate governance guidelines. Legislation is suggesting that process improvements are necessary to satisfy auditing requirements like Sarbanes-Oxley or the FDA's 21CFR-part 11. The importance of having audit trails available to meet internal and external audits is consuming valuable energy and resources in many IT organizations. This webcast details why combining a process improvement methodology such as CMM or CMMI with a robust and easy to use Enterprise Software Change and Configuration Management solution is the perfect combination of process and technology to satisfy the requirements of most corporate governance initiatives.
